Abstract:Subjective tonsil size measurements correlate well with objective tonsil volume measurements. However, only objective tonsil measurements were significantly predictive of objective PSG-measured OSAHS severity. SIGNIFICANCE: Postoperative pediatric sleep studies have recently uncovered a significant post-tonsillectomy failure rate. This study identifies objective parameters that may serve as a surrogate for preoperative PSG values.
